Modely riadenia od začiatku do konca vs. modulárne autonómne potrubia
Komplexné modely riadenia a modulárne autonómne potrubia predstavujú dve hlavné stratégie pre budovanie autonómnych systémov. Jedna sa učí priame mapovanie zo senzorov na činnosti riadenia pomocou rozsiahlych neurónových sietí, zatiaľ čo druhá rozdeľuje problém na štruktúrované komponenty, ako je vnímanie, predikcia a plánovanie. Ich kompromisy formujú bezpečnosť, škálovateľnosť a reálne nasadenie v autonómnych vozidlách.
Zvýraznenia
Komplexné modely sa učia šoférovať ako jednu jednotnú funkciu, zatiaľ čo modulárne systémy ju delia na etapy
Modulárne potrubia sa ľahšie ladia a overujú v bezpečnostne kritických prostrediach
Komplexné systémy vyžadujú na efektívne zovšeobecnenie výrazne väčšie súbory údajov
Autonómne vozidlá v reálnom svete sa stále spoliehajú predovšetkým na modulárne alebo hybridné architektúry
Čo je Modely riadenia od začiatku do konca?
Systémy neurónových sietí, ktoré priamo prevádzajú surový vstup zo senzorov na riadiace akcie bez explicitných medziľahlých modulov.
Naučte sa priame mapovanie údajov zo senzorov na riadenie, zrýchlenie a brzdenie
Často sa budujú pomocou hlbokých neurónových sietí, ako sú transformátory alebo konvolučné architektúry
Vyžadovať rozsiahle súbory údajov o jazde na trénovanie a zovšeobecnenie
Minimalizujte manuálne navrhovanie funkcií a logiku
Ťažko interpretovateľné kvôli interným naučeným reprezentáciám
Čo je Modulárne autonómne potrubia?
Štruktúrované systémy autonómneho riadenia, ktoré rozdeľujú úlohu na moduly vnímania, predikcie, plánovania a riadenia.
Rozdeľte riadenie na samostatné komponenty s definovanými zodpovednosťami
Bežne používané vo výrobných zásobníkoch autonómneho riadenia
Umožniť nezávislú optimalizáciu vnímania, plánovania a kontroly
Umožniť jednoduchšie ladenie a overovanie na úrovni systému
Možno kombinovať klasické algoritmy s komponentmi strojového učenia
Tabuľka porovnania
Funkcia
Modely riadenia od začiatku do konca
Modulárne autonómne potrubia
Architektúra
Jeden neurónový systém typu end-to-end
Viaceré špecializované moduly
Interpretovateľnosť
Nízka transparentnosť
Vysoká transparentnosť medzi komponentmi
Požiadavky na údaje
Extrémne rozsiahle súbory údajov
Mierne, modulovo špecifické súbory údajov
Validácia bezpečnosti
Ťažko formálne overiť
Jednoduchšie testovanie a overovanie pre každý modul
Zložitosť vývoja
Jednoduchšia architektúra, náročnejší tréning
Väčšia inžinierska zložitosť, jasnejšia štruktúra
Ladenie
Ťažké izolovať poruchy
Jednoduché sledovanie problémov podľa modulu
Latencia
Dá sa optimalizovať, ale často je výpočtovo náročné
Predvídateľná latencia kanála
Prispôsobivosť
Vysoký potenciál adaptability
Mierne, závisí od aktualizácií modulov
Riešenie porúch
Naliehavé a ťažšie predvídateľné
Lokalizované a ľahšie sa udržiava
Prijatie v odvetví
Väčšinou výskum a skoré nasadenie
Široko používaný v reálnych systémoch
Podrobné porovnanie
Filozofia základného dizajnu
Komplexné modely riadenia berú autonómnu jazdu ako jeden problém učenia, kde sa neurónová sieť učí mapovať surové vstupy priamo na rozhodnutia o riadení. Modulárne procesy na druhej strane rozdeľujú jazdu na interpretovateľné fázy, ako je vnímanie, predikcia a plánovanie. Vďaka tomu sú modulárne systémy štruktúrovanejšie, zatiaľ čo komplexné systémy sa zameriavajú na jednoduchosť dizajnu.
Bezpečnosť a overovanie
Modulárne pipeline sa ľahšie overujú, pretože každý komponent je možné testovať samostatne, čo robí bezpečnostné kontroly praktickejšími. Komplexné modely sa overujú ťažšie, pretože rozhodovanie je rozložené medzi mnohými internými parametrami. Hoci môžu dobre fungovať v kontrolovaných prostrediach, zabezpečenie predvídateľného správania v okrajových prípadoch zostáva náročné.
Požiadavky na údaje a školenia
Komplexné systémy sú vo veľkej miere závislé od rozsiahlych súborov údajov, ktoré zachytávajú rôzne jazdné scenáre, aby mohli efektívne zovšeobecniť. Modulárne systémy vyžadujú menej monolitických údajov, ale pre každý subsystém potrebujú starostlivo spravované súbory údajov. Vďaka tomu sú trénovacie komplexné modely náročnejšie na údaje, ale potenciálne aj jednotnejšie.
Výkon a správanie v reálnom svete
Komplexné modely môžu dosiahnuť plynulé a ľudské správanie pri jazde, keď sú dobre natrénované, ale mimo rozloženia tréningu sa môžu správať nepredvídateľne. Modulárne systémy sú zvyčajne stabilnejšie a predvídateľnejšie, pretože každá fáza má definované obmedzenia. Vo vysoko dynamických prostrediach sa však môžu zdať menej flexibilné.
Nasadenie v autonómnych vozidlách
Väčšina komerčných autonómnych jazdných systémov sa dnes spolieha na modulárne architektúry, pretože sa ľahšie certifikujú, ladia a postupne vylepšujú. Komplexné modely sa čoraz viac používajú vo výskume a vybraných komponentoch, ako je vnímanie alebo plánovanie pohybu, ale úplné komplexné nasadenie v bezpečnostne kritických systémoch je stále obmedzené.
Výhody a nevýhody
Modely riadenia od začiatku do konca
Výhody
+Zjednotené vzdelávanie
+Menej ručnej práce
+Potenciálne plynulejšia jazda
+Váhy s dátami
Cons
−Nízka interpretovateľnosť
−Tvrdé ladenie
−Náročné na dáta
−Bezpečnostné výzvy
Modulárne autonómne potrubia
Výhody
+Vysoko interpretovateľný
+Jednoduchšie ladenie
+Osvedčené v priemysle
+Bezpečnejšie overovanie
Cons
−Komplexné inžinierstvo
−Pevné rozhrania
−Šírenie chýb
−Vylepšenia s tvrdým škálovaním
Bežné mylné predstavy
Mýtus
Komplexné modely riadenia sú vždy lepšie ako modulárne systémy.
Realita
Komplexné modely môžu byť výkonné, ale nie sú univerzálne nadradené. Majú problémy s interpretovateľnosťou a bezpečnostnými zárukami, ktoré sú v reálnom svete jazdy kľúčové. Modulárne systémy zostávajú dominantné, pretože sa ľahšie overujú a kontrolujú.
Mýtus
Modulárne autonómne potrubia sú zastaranou technológiou.
Realita
Modulárne systémy sú stále základom väčšiny sériovo vyrábaných autonómnych vozidiel. Vďaka svojej štruktúre sú spoľahlivé, testovateľné a ľahšie sa postupne vylepšujú, čo je nevyhnutné pre nasadenie kritické z hľadiska bezpečnosti.
Mýtus
Systémy typu end-to-end nepoužívajú vôbec žiadne pravidlá.
Realita
Dokonca aj end-to-end modely často zahŕňajú bezpečnostné obmedzenia, filtrovacie vrstvy alebo pravidlá následného spracovania. Čisto učebné systémy sú v reálnom svete jazdy zriedkavé, pretože bezpečnostné požiadavky si vyžadujú dodatočné kontrolné mechanizmy.
Mýtus
Modulárne systémy nemôžu využívať strojové učenie.
Realita
Mnohé moderné modulárne riešenia integrujú strojové učenie do vnímania, predikcie a dokonca aj plánovania. Modulárna štruktúra definuje architektúru, nie absenciu metód umelej inteligencie.
Mýtus
Hybridné systémy sú len dočasným kompromisom.
Realita
Hybridné prístupy sú v súčasnosti najpraktickejším riešením, ktoré kombinuje interpretovateľnosť modulárnych systémov s flexibilitou naučených modelov. Pravdepodobne zostanú dominantné v dohľadnej budúcnosti.
Často kladené otázky
Čo je to model jazdy od začiatku do konca?
Komplexný model jazdy je systém neurónovej siete, ktorý priamo prevádza surové vstupy zo senzorov, ako sú dáta z kamery alebo lidaru, na činnosti riadenia, ako je riadenie a brzdenie. Vyhýba sa explicitným medzikrokom, ako sú samostatné moduly vnímania alebo plánovania. Cieľom je nechať model naučiť sa celé správanie vodiča z údajov.
Čo je modulárny systém autonómneho riadenia?
Modulárny proces rozdeľuje autonómnu jazdu na samostatné fázy, ako sú vnímanie, predikcia, plánovanie a riadenie. Každý modul spracováva špecifickú úlohu a odovzdáva štruktúrované výstupy do ďalšej fázy. Vďaka tomu je systém ľahšie pochopiteľný, testovateľný a postupne vylepšovaný.
Ktorý prístup sa častejšie používa v skutočných autonómnych autách?
Väčšina reálnych systémov autonómneho riadenia využíva modulárne alebo hybridné architektúry. Plne komplexné systémy sú stále vo fáze výskumu alebo obmedzeného nasadenia kvôli problémom s overovaním bezpečnosti a interpretovateľnosťou.
Prečo je ťažké dôverovať end-to-end modelom v bezpečnostne kritických systémoch?
Ich interný rozhodovací proces nie je ľahko interpretovateľný, čo sťažuje predvídanie alebo overovanie správania v zriedkavých alebo nebezpečných situáciách. Tento nedostatok transparentnosti komplikuje certifikáciu a zabezpečovanie bezpečnosti.
Majú modulárne systémy horší výkon ako end-to-end modely?
Nie nevyhnutne. Modulárne systémy často fungujú v reálnych podmienkach spoľahlivejšie, pretože každý komponent je možné nezávisle optimalizovať a testovať. Môže im však chýbať časť flexibility a plynulého správania, ktoré sa dokážu naučiť end-to-end modely.
Zvládnu kompletné modely náročnú jazdu v meste?
Môžu, ale iba ak sú trénovaní na rozsiahlych a rozmanitých súboroch údajov, ktoré pokrývajú mnoho okrajových prípadov. Bez dostatočného pokrytia údajov sa ich výkon môže v neznámom prostredí znížiť.
Aké sú najväčšie riziká modulárnych autonómnych potrubí?
Jedným z kľúčových rizík je šírenie chýb, kde chyby v skorých moduloch, ako je vnímanie, ovplyvňujú neskoršie fázy, ako je plánovanie. Okrem toho, rigidné rozhrania medzi modulmi môžu obmedziť flexibilitu.
Sú hybridné systémy bežné v autonómnom riadení?
Áno, hybridné systémy sú veľmi bežné. Kombinujú modulárnu štruktúru s komponentmi strojového učenia, aby vyvážili interpretovateľnosť, bezpečnosť a prispôsobivosť.
Ktorý prístup je ľahšie ladiť?
Modulárne pipeline sa vo všeobecnosti ľahšie ladia, pretože je možné izolovať problémy v rámci konkrétnych komponentov. Komplexné systémy vyžadujú hlbšiu analýzu, pretože chyby sú rozložené po celej sieti.
Nahradí v budúcnosti end-to-end riadenie modulárne systémy?
Je nepravdepodobné, že ich v blízkej budúcnosti úplne nahradí. Namiesto toho budúce systémy pravdepodobne kombinujú oba prístupy, pričom budú využívať komplexné učenie tam, kde je to prospešné, a modulárnu štruktúru tam, kde sú bezpečnosť a kontrola kritické.
Rozsudok
Komplexné modely riadenia ponúkajú silnú víziu jednotného učenia, ale v reálnych podmienkach je stále ťažké ich kontrolovať a overovať. Modulárne potrubia poskytujú štruktúru, bezpečnosť a technickú prehľadnosť, a preto dominujú súčasným výrobným systémom. Budúcnosť je pravdepodobne hybridným prístupom kombinujúcim obe silné stránky.